The Google Algorithms have Struck Again!

It looks like Google is at it again. Their last Page Rank update was somewhere between Jan 10th and 12th, which was rather early for them; now it looks like they are starting to update things yet again.

Not only that, but a lot of their current functions (like link:www.domain.com) are on the fritz.

Why so Early?!

Last few times, The almighty Google has been spitting out page rank updates about a month quicker than normal. Who knows why they are trying to speed up the process; maybe it is because they wanted to change their algorithms anyway, so they figured now would be a better time as any?

link:www.domain.com

The link query in Google does not seem to be consistent or even working well right now; it seems to be reporting various numbers at various times. So perhaps it was not the best time to update PR, if that is what they are ‘truly’ doing. Thinkblogger’s back links can
range right now, from 12 to 300+. Which is sad because at this moment its 12. Which means that I will not get that big of a boost of PR (if that is what is really happening, but then again, this blog jumped 1 whole PR) lol.
